This video shows you how to install a rear lug stud on your 2005-2010 Pontiac G6.

This process should be similar on the following vehicles:
2005 Pontiac G6
2006 Pontiac G6
2007 Pontiac G6
2008 Pontiac G6
2009 Pontiac G6
2010 Pontiac G6

Tools you will need:
• Pry Bar http://1aau.to/oa/1AXAA00020
• 14mm Wrench http://1aau.to/ob/1AXAA00010
• 13mm Socket http://1aau.to/ob/1AXAA00015
• 19mm Socket http://1aau.to/oa/1AXAA00043
• 1/2 Inch Air Impact Gun http://1aau.to/oc/1AXAA00252
• Ratchet http://1aau.to/ob/1AXAA00016
• Torque Wrench http://1aau.to/oc/1AXAA00044
• Anti-Seize Grease
• Hammer http://1aau.to/oa/1AXAA00091
